The log-modularity conjecture for strongly-finite VOAs

Let V\mathcal{V} be a strongly-finite VOA, and let Modg.r(V)\mathrm{Mod}^{g.r}(\mathcal{V}) denote its category of grading-restricted generalized modules. A log-modular tensor category is a finite ribbon tensor category whose double is equivalent to the Deligne product of the category with its opposite. Log-modularity conjecture. The category

Modg.r(V)\mathrm{Mod}^{g.r}(\mathcal{V})

is a log-modular tensor category. This is proposed as the non-semisimple analogue of modularity for strongly-rational VOAs and is intended to connect VOA representation categories with Lyubashenko's theory and quantum doubles; the source states it as a conjecture.

Primary source

Thomas Creutzig and Terry Gannon, “Logarithmic conformal field theory, log-modular tensor categories and modular forms”, arXiv:1605.04630 (2016).
